Additional information

Based on the information reported in the expert assessment, the test substance does not show a potential for autoflammability or for self-reaction. Furthermore, this substance is produced and used at the highest level in Europe, transported in ship from outside Europe at various temperature and stoking conditions. Evidences connected to the long experience in handling of the substance confirm that no explosive properties have never been observed and reported up to now in the usual conditions of production, stock, transport and use. In conclusion substance can be considered non autoflammable, according to the CLP Regulation (EC) n. 1272/2008.


 


Moreover,


Auto-ignition potential of Acid Blue 007 was excluded by an expert judgement based on available information and experience in handling and use. In addition, a supporting evidence to the lack of autoignition potential was derived from an experimental study on a structural analogue of Acid Blue 007, differing only for the position and number (3 vs 2) of sulfonate groups on the triphenylmethane scaffold.
